WebMilitary dining facility. A facility owned, operated, or leased and wholly controlled by DoD and used to provide dining services to members of the Armed Forces, including a cafeteria, military mess hall, military troop dining facility, or any similar dining facility operated for the purpose of providing meals to members of the Armed Forces. Department of Defense Nutrition Standards

WebFeb 17, 2024 · You might notice at your local military dining facility or galley that foods and drinks are labeled with stoplight colors —Green, Yellow, and Red—to represent their nutritional quality. G4G labels can help you choose high-performance foods anywhere!
